How To Set PS5 As Primary Console!

PS5 Console Sharing and Offline Play is the new name of the system that PlayStation players would think of as the Primary PS4 system, one thats crucial for those game sharing with another friend or family member.

Like the Primary PS4 system before it, you can log into a console and set it as your primary system anyone else that logs into that specific console will gain entitlements to all the games youve purchased. The same is true with PS5 Console Sharing and Offline Play, despite the new name.

To check the feature on your PS5, do the following:

  • Go to Settings
  • Go to Users and Accounts > Other
  • Select Console Sharing and Offline Play
  • Youll automatically have the feature enabled on your first PS5, but you can subsequently choose to Disable it and use it on another. If youd like the feature to remain on the console youre using, select Dont Disable.
  • Best yet, you can still have a Primary PS4 set up alongside a PS5 with Console Sharing and Offline Play.

    Impact Of Sony’s Game Sharing Between The Ps4 And Ps5

    When a gaming company releases a new console, avid gamers will still have the previous generation models and their downloaded games on the system. Therefore, users fear that buying the new release will interfere with their gameplay since they would want to retain their favorite titles. Let’s find out what Sony has done to tackle this problem.

    Sony made the PS5 come with a great feature called “Console sharing and Offline Play”. It enables the new generation console to share media and games with other consoles as long as they are compatible. Therefore, you don’t have to allow settings like remote download or play on your device.

    It means that you can share your game collection with your old PS4 without necessarily losing out on the perks of the “Primary” setting. However, Sony is yet to solve the issue with “Offline Play” because, like the previous method of game sharing, this system will likely cause challenges with license verification in the game collection on your PS5 if there is an issue with the network.

    The PS5 console sharing capability is a great leap for Sony, given that it is a significant improvement in the PS4’s process. With the older generation, you had to tweak the system to enable the setting of the primary console.

    This process was necessary to allow other users to access the console’s game library without necessarily logging into the PlayStation account. Thus, if you had two PS4s, you had to set both as each other’s primary to share the games.

    How Could Sony Improve Ps5 Console Sharing

    While PS5 Console Sharing and Offline Play is a major improvement for game sharing over the Primary PS4 settings, sharing your library among families and in the same house could still be improved. Looking to the Google Play store for inspiration, Google allows users to set another user as a family member through the Family Library, which shares purchased apps among members of the family group.

    Google has a number of limitations on this Family Library setting that keep people from abusing it to just freely share apps, and instead of tying PS5 game sharing to specific consoles, they could allow people to tie their PSN accounts together as a kind of family group. Or, if Sony does want to tie it to the console itself, they could use local WiFi to ensure that the consoles and accounts are part of the same house, allowing users libraries to be shared within a family or house grouping that way.

    Of course, no matter how Sony handles iteven with family groupsthere is still some level of consistent online connectivity required to verify license status and prevent abuse of the system, which could be a big reason why the company went with the solution that is currently in place.

    Set A System As Your Primary Ps4

    Primary System Activation | PS4

    Load up the PS4 that you want to set as your primary PS4. Log into the user account you want to set the primary PS4 for. Go to the settings option in the main menu and select the following options. Account Management -> Activate as Your Primary PS4 -> Activate.

    The PS4 you are using is now the primary PS4 for this users PSN account and any other systems will now be deactivated as the primary system.

    Enable Console Sharing And Offline Play

    PlayStation 5 set up guide: Step

    Youre almost done! From the secondary account, drop back into settings, Users and Accounts, and then Console Sharing and Offline Play. This time when you press it, it should say You dont have a PS5 with enabled at the top. Select Enable and youll have successfully turned on the gameshare feature.

    If you want to share your main accounts games to another PS5 console, have that other person run through the steps on their own console and enable it on your account instead of theirs.

    Pros And Cons Of Ps5 Gameshare

    In order to actually play the games from the secondary account, you need to download them while being signed into it. Once you do that, you can swap back to the main account and play them freely. Theres one major caveat though: you need to be connected to the internet in order to play your main accounts games. Because we tied the PS5 console to a secondary account, your main one needs to be online to access its own games. Besides that, you will get the benefits of PlayStation Plus, including the services set of free games even if only one account has access to them.

    PS5s gameshare feature is pretty straightforward once you understand where and how the option works. Once its enabled, you never have to look back.

    How Does Ps5 Console Sharing Work

    Sonys PS5 offers a new option for console sharing titled, quite aptly, Console Sharing and Offline Play. On the surface, this seems to work the same as the Primary PS4 setting, but the name change comes with a few other perks as well. Enabling PS5 Console Sharing and Offline Play now only shares games and media , no longer tying features like automatic updates, remote downloads, and Remote Play to the setting. Now, when Remote Downloading/Remote Playing from the app or the web PlayStation Store, it will ask you which PS5 you want to download the game to.

    This is a massive change that allows you to share your game library without feeling like you arent playing on or getting all the benefits of having a Primary system that you always play on, hence the name change to PS5 Console Sharing and Offline Play. The one sticking point here is the Offline Play bit, which can still cause license verification issues for your own library on your main system if your internet goes out or there are PSN network hiccups. We havent done extensive testing with how this works when the WiFi router is off and the consoles arent connected to the internet. Ideally, this will rarely be a problem, but its worth making note of.
